Fort Henry, the WW2 concrete observation bunker, built by the Canadian Royal Engineers, overlooking Studland Bay.


Fort Henry, where King George 1V, Winston Churchill, General Eisenhower & General Montgomery observed Exercise Smash 1, the practice run of the allied invasion on D-Day, at Studland Bay, Dorset.
